The elements that determine the price of a conservatory in Luxembourg

In Luxembourg, the price of a conservatory can vary greatly from one project to another. Several parameters come into play and directly influence the total investment amount. To establish a coherent budget, it is essential to analyze various key criteria:

  • the configuration and design of the proposed conservatory;
  • the quality and performance of the selected glazing;
  • the materials chosen for the structure;
  • the technical constraints related to the land or existing dwelling;
  • the level of customization and added equipment.

Each of these factors can significantly affect the final cost.

The choice of shape directly impacts the budget. A simple structure, such as a straight or square conservatory, is generally the most economical solution. In contrast, models with rounded lines, cut angles, or complex architectures require more technical design and thus a higher investment.

There are also several categories of conservatories. The so-called "classic" models, mostly glazed and used as an intermediate space between the house and the garden, are often more affordable than a conservatory designed as a true living space for permanent use.

Furthermore, in Luxembourg, you can choose between a standardized solution — often more financially accessible — and a fully customized realization. The latter allows for perfect adaptation of the structure to the architecture of your house, but naturally involves a larger budget.

In the context of a construction in Luxembourg, glazing plays a central role in the thermal and acoustic insulation of your future veranda. The local climate indeed requires paying particular attention to energy performance.

Several options are generally offered:

  • double glazing, providing a good compromise between cost and efficiency;
  • reinforced insulation glazing, which improves thermal comfort and limits noise disturbances;
  • triple glazing, particularly suitable for low-energy homes or verandas used year-round.

Choosing high-performance glazing represents a higher initial investment but allows for reducing energy losses and sustainably improving indoor comfort.

In Luxembourg, various solutions exist for the structure of a veranda: aluminum, PVC, wood, steel, or wrought iron. Aluminum remains very popular due to its resistance, aesthetic finesse, and durability. It easily integrates into contemporary architectures and offers excellent insulation performance when combined with thermal break systems.

However, each material has its specificities, in terms of price, maintenance, appearance, or longevity. It is therefore recommended to carefully evaluate these characteristics to select the option most suited to your project and budget constraints.

The cost of a veranda in Luxembourg also depends on the specifics of the land and the existing house. A stable and easily accessible ground will limit preparatory work. In contrast, a sloped, wet, or foundation-reinforced site will incur additional costs.

The integration with the home is another determining factor. Whether it is an extension of the living room, a kitchen enlargement, or a structure attached to the facade, the technical adaptations vary. Each configuration requires a specific study, influencing both the complexity of the work and the overall budget.

Verandas in Luxembourg can be fully customized to meet the aesthetic and functional expectations of homeowners. Among the frequently integrated features are:

  • sliding glass doors for optimal opening to the outside;
  • self-cleaning glazing for easier maintenance;
  • solar protections or motorized shutters to enhance thermal comfort;
  • home automation systems to control lighting or blinds.

It is also possible to choose specific finishes, custom colors, or particular coatings to harmonize the whole with the existing house. However, each addition represents an additional cost that will be added to the initial budget.

Additionally, there are administrative procedures, the requirements of which may vary depending on the Luxembourg municipality. Urban planning permits and any technical studies must be taken into account in the overall budget.
